In Reply To: I am a pharmacist for the last 14 years. I never really liked my job and think of taking courses for a BS in health care administration. Has anybody any ideas regarding this change? I am just sick of the contact with patients and want an administrative job. I read somewhere on the board somebody would prefer to work with people than with numbers. For me it's exactly the opposite. I am just burned out. Could my choice be worse than my present job? All responses would be greatly appreciated. D.S.
Message: Dear admin: If you're burned out, then you should investigate alternatives! Remember, though, that any admin job will involve supervising people. They won't be called "patients" anymore, but you will have to deal with their problems - in various forms. Before you leap into the idea, talk with people who are already doing the job that you have in mind for yourself - do informational interviews & find out how much time you might be spending on "people problems" & what that's like.
